Space Review: Lorensa – “Stranger Instead”

Sharing today some real nostalgic vibes with the latest track of Lorensa!
Singer and songwriter from Israel, based in Los Angeles, this wonderful artist delivers to the public some powerful and original messages through her music.
Lorensa has a unique style: her angelic and dynamic voice sits incredibly well on various beat genres, going from dance to R&B and pop.
She has a kind, gentle, and decisive voice character, giving the song a distinctive touch and a style that brings Lorensa’s signature to the tunes.
In 2020 Lorensa released 4 singles, and she’s actually working on her brand new EP that will be out soon.
“Stranger Instead” is a song about the cycle of relationships and the numerous questions we ask ourselves when they end.
The song starts soft and calm with an ambient pluck playing a sad melody, Lorensa also starts singing with a warm, gentle, and vibrant vocal tone. After the intro, the verse kicks in with some modern pop/trap drum kit and acid 808 basses, surrounded by future bass-style synths that add a sexy and retro sound to the song.
The ending of the verse leads straight away to the chorus: a fast pieced drum beat accompanied by impressive and remarkable vocal hooks with the incredible high-pitched voice of Lorensa. Also, the vocalized background vocals give the track a dreamy touch, adding wideness and presence to the chorus.
